The Dolan Company creates legislative reporting service

The Dolan Company, parent of the Colorado Springs Business Journal, has formed a partnership with Telran, Inc. to create a real-time legislative reporting service in all 50 states.
The service, called the Legislative Information Service of America, will combine Dolan’s experience as a publisher of numerous law and real estate publications with Telran’s Statewatch programs it has in place in New York and Mississippi.
The service will act as a wire feed for state legislative issues.
The Dolan Company said that LISA’s operational components will be rolled out during November, in time for pre-bill filing activities leading to the 2011 legislative calendar in all states.
